Introducing New Band Arliston And Debut ‘Enough’

Thu Jul 12 2018

New London-based band Arliston introduces their debut music video ‘Enough’. George Hasbury (Keys, Guitar, Bass & Backing Vocals), Jordi Bosch (Drums, Synth & Backing Vocals) and Jack Ratcliffe (Guitar & Lead Vocals) began writing early last year in a windowless basement underneath a main road with the sounds of the road as background noise.
